If you have a virus, a fresh install without a complete hard drive wipe may not really fix anything. To be sure, you should, in that case, at the very least, delete your current windows and program files directories, and any other .exes you may have.

If you want to attempt to salvage your current setup, download vcleaner and Stinger and run them in safe mode. That should help get some of the nastier stuff off of your system.

Starting over with a clean slate is always good, though. If you're fairly sure you've gotten rid of the viruses on the system (since you don't want anything carrying over to your new install), create a new partition as shuri said or get a new hard drive and move your media files over there. That way, next time you want to format, you can just wipe off the Windows partition and leave your media files intact.
